Hands and feet Gorillas hands hav five fingers with an oppsable thumbs Feet have five toes with oppasable big toe

Comunication Gorilla coomunication involves Vocalizations,body postures Facial expressions Gestures and oders

Protection Silverback will protect the troop with his own life

Water Gorillas in the wild rarely drink water

Preditors The possible predator gorillas is leopards Humans

Hair Gorilla has brownish hair Their body is coverede execept for Face,armpits And bottoms of feet Palms and fingers

Realitives Realitives Humans Bonobo Common chimpanzee

Neighbors Leopard Only animal in its range that can harm them African elephant By downing trees makes feeding grounds African gray parrot

Phisical descreption Facial features Short muzzle Large nostrials Small eyes and ears No tail Jet blackskin Large jaw muscles and strong teeth

Walking Gorillas arms are longer than their legs So they tend to walk on their knuckles call it knuckle walking
